上一主题: 在 WebLogic 上安装代理插件下一主题: (WL) 配置 IIS 6.0 代理插件


为 IIS (7.x) 配置代理插件

下列步骤阐述了如何为 IIS 7.x 部署和配置 WebLogic 代理插件。

注意:这些说明针对 32 位操作环境。 同样也适用于 64 位操作环境。 但是 .dll 文件的安装位置有所区别:

遵循这些步骤:

  1. 在 IIS7 上安装并配置 Web 代理。
  2. 在“C”驱动器中创建名为“plugin”的文件夹。
  3. 将下列文件复制到该插件文件夹:

    您可以在 \\lodimmaple.ca.com\RegressionHarness\thirdparty\weblogic\Weblogic_Proxy_Files_IIS7 中找到这些文件。

  4. 在 IIS7 上安装应用程序开发和管理工具角色服务。
  5. 打开 Inet 管理器,然后选择“默认网站”。
  6. 单击“处理程序映射”。
  7. 双击“静态文件”并将“请求路径”修改为 *.*。
  8. 单击“请求限制”按钮。
  9. 在“映射”选项卡上,选择“仅当请求映射至以下内容时才调用处理程序”、“文件或文件夹”。
  10. 在“处理程序映射”对话框中,单击右侧菜单选项上的“添加脚本映射...”。 输入以下值:
  11. 单击“请求限制”按钮。
  12. 清除“仅当请求映射至以下内容时才调用处理程序”。
  13. 提示您确认是否允许此 ISAPI 扩展时,单击“是”。
  14. 单击 IIS 管理器树的根节点(计算机名),然后单击“ISAPI 和 CGI 限制”。
  15. 单击“操作”窗格中的“添加”,并输入下列值:
  16. 单击 IIS 管理器树的根节点(计算机名),然后单击“ISAPI 和 CGI 限制”。 选择“Weblogic”选项,然后单击右侧窗格上的“编辑功能设置”。
  17. 选择“允许未指定的 ISAPI 模块”和“允许未指定的 CGI 模块”。
  18. 对 Web 代理进行相同的操作。
  19. 在“功能”视图中的“默认网站”上,双击“处理程序映射”。
  20. 在“处理程序映射”页面的“操作”窗格上,单击“添加脚本映射”,然后输入下列值:
  21. 单击“请求限制”。
  22. 在“映射”选项卡上,选择“仅当请求映射至文件时才调用处理程序”、“文件”。
  23. 单击“确定”。
  24. 单击“添加脚本映射”并输入下列值:
  25. 单击“请求限制”。 该设置与 .jsp 的相同。
  26. 单击“确定”。
  27. 单击“添加脚本映射”并输入下列值:
  28. 单击“请求限制”。 该设置与 .jsp 的相同。
  29. 单击“默认网站”,然后双击“ISAPI 筛选器”。
  30. 单击右侧窗格上的“查看排序列表”。
  31. 将 SiteMinder 代理可执行文件置于列表的第二位。 在列表中,此条目之后仅有 Weblogic 可执行文件。

    注意:如果 SiteMinder 代理可执行文件显示在 Weblogic 可执行文件之后,请使用“向上移动”操作来移动 SiteMinder 代理。

  32. 单击“应用程序池”,并将“默认应用程序池”更改为“经典”模式。

WebLogic 插件配置完毕。